On the fisheries side, there has been a strong start to 2024, with whitefish and shellfish landings by the end of February up 1,287 … Webfish landings to almost 133,000 tonnes and £123 million (landings in Shetland plus landings elsewhere by Shetland vessels). The total weight of fish landed in Shetland in 2013 was 9% greater than in 2012 (Figure 2), while their value was 23% greater. There were increases in the landings of both demersal and pelagic fish (see below for more ... 80後

Web11 Oct 2024 · UK vessels land around 400,000 tonnes of fish each year in the UK, and between 200,000 and 300,000 tonnes abroad. Landings by the UK fleet were higher in 2024 than in 2024 (+5%) after falling by about 11% between 2024-19. This initial reduction was mostly explained by reduced landings of pelagic fish, which have recovered since.
